One of the most crucial steps in managing stress is identifying its sources. Are you feeling overwhelmed by work deadlines? Do relationships cause tension? Once you understand what triggers your stress, you can begin to develop coping mechanisms.
Consistent exercise has been proven to have a profound effect on stress levels. Physical activity releases endorphins, which have mood-boosting effects.
Mindfulness practices, such as meditation and deep breathing exercises, can also substantially reduce stress. These techniques teach you to focus on the present moment, calming your mind and encouraging relaxation.
Prioritizing self-care is essential for maintaining inner peace. Engage in activities that provide you joy and relaxation, whether it's reading, listening to music, spending time in nature, or simply taking a warm bath.

The Science of Serenity
The human system is a complex and intricate entity, constantly responding to both internal and external stimuli. While stress can be unavoidable in modern life, cultivating a sense of tranquility is crucial for overall well-being. This condition of relaxation is not merely experienced, but rather a measurable physiological reaction.
Relaxation responses are triggered by various methods, such as deep inhalation, meditation, or mindful movement. These practices calm the heart rate, decrease blood pressure, and ease muscle tension.
